KAYTUS Unveils its Advanced Storage Server KR2266V2 with 28 LFF Drives in 2U

Retrieved on: 
Mittwoch, Mai 22, 2024

KAYTUS, a leading IT infrastructure provider, unveils its advanced KR2266V2 storage server at ISC High Performance 2024.

Key Points: 
  • KAYTUS, a leading IT infrastructure provider, unveils its advanced KR2266V2 storage server at ISC High Performance 2024.
  • The KR2266V2 supports 28 3.5-inch drives, offering a storage capacity exceeding 600TB in the 2U form factor.
  • The server is equipped with dual 5th Gen Intel® Xeon® processors, each with a TDP of up to 350W.
  • The KR2266V2 doubles the storage density, providing over 600TB in 2U space
    The KR2266V2 utilizes a three-tier architecture and accommodates 28 3.5-inch drives, offering a storage capacity exceeding 600TB within a 2U form factor.

KAYTUS Introduces KR1280V2 - a 1U Server with 32 E1.S SSDs, Boosting I/O Performance for LLM Training

Retrieved on: 
Dienstag, Mai 21, 2024

KAYTUS, a leading IT infrastructure provider, introduced at ISC High Performance 2024 its high-density computing server KR1280V2.

Key Points: 
  • KAYTUS, a leading IT infrastructure provider, introduced at ISC High Performance 2024 its high-density computing server KR1280V2.
  • It supports 32 E1.S SSDs, achieving an impressive flash memory density of 512TB in a 1U form factor.
  • Compared to the last generation, KR1280V2 adopts low latency storage and network design, doubling the high concurrency I/O performance for LLM training scenarios, and improving model training efficiency.
  • Deploying KR1280V2 servers for large-scale LLMs training ensures a twofold increase in high-concurrency I/O performance compared to the previous generation.

Quobyte Introduces High-Performance File Query Engine for Large-Scale Storage Clusters and AI Workloads

Retrieved on: 
Dienstag, Mai 14, 2024

SANTA CLARA, Calif., May 14, 2024 /PRNewswire/ -- Quobyte, the innovator in high-performance storage solutions, has unveiled its new distributed File Query Engine at ISC High Performance 2024, enhancing its storage platform for enterprises and researchers. This engine allows users to query file system metadata at exceptional speeds, making it ideal for environments with massive data sets.

Key Points: 
  • This engine allows users to query file system metadata at exceptional speeds, making it ideal for environments with massive data sets.
  • The File Query Engine replaces slow file system tree walks ("find"), offering a faster and more efficient alternative for large volumes.
  • The File Query Engine is part of Quobyte release 3.22 and is automatically available without any configuration.

Supermicro's Rack Scale Liquid-Cooled Solutions with the Industry's Latest Accelerators Target AI and HPC Convergence

Retrieved on: 
Montag, Mai 13, 2024

SAN JOSE, Calif. and HAMBURG, Germany, May 13, 2024 /PRNewswire/ -- International Supercomputing Conference (ISC) -- Supermicro, Inc. (NASDAQ: SMCI), a Total IT Solution Provider for AI, Cloud, Storage, and 5G/Edge, is addressing the most demanding requirements from customers who want to expand their AI and HPC capacities while reducing data center power requirements. Supermicro delivers complete liquid-cooled solutions, including cold plates, CDUs, CDMs, and entire cooling towers. A significant reduction in the PUE of a data center is quickly realized with data center liquid-cooled servers and infrastructure, and this can reduce overall power consumption in the data center by up to 40%.
